MaMa Doing Good Partners with Huawei for Women’s Digital Empowerment in Kenya

September 29, 2023
2 min read
Author: Aayushya Ranjan

MaMa Doing Good has announced a partnership with Huawei, a global leader in information and communication technology (ICT) infrastructure and smart devices.

This collaboration is set to empower women across Kenya by imparting essential digital skills, thereby bridging the digital divide and profoundly impacting lives.

The collaboration with Huawei Kenya encompasses various key areas, as delineated in the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) that we proudly signed.

This partnership transcends being merely an agreement; it symbolises a shared commitment to building an equitable society where every individual, especially women, can lead lives that are not just happy and fulfilled, but profoundly transformed. It resonates deeply with Kenya’s Vision 2030, underlining the paramount importance of digital literacy and economic empowerment on our nation’s roadmap to progress.

We are thrilled to join forces with MaMa Doing Good to empower women with the digital skills they need to thrive in today’s world. Through this collaboration, we aim to bridge the digital divide and create a brighter future for women in Kenya.

Mr. Steven Zhang, Deputy CEO, Huawei Kenya

At MaMa Doing Good, our dedication to empowering women in Kenya remains unwavering. Guided by our patron, Her Excellency the First Lady, Mama Rachel Ruto, we are steadfast in our mission to bring about positive change. We firmly believe that our partnership with Huawei Kenya adds another layer of strength to our cause, propelling us toward a more empowered and inclusive future.

The first phase of our collaborative efforts will commence with digital literacy training for women in Meru next week, marking the beginning of an exciting journey that aims to transform lives and bridge the digital divide.
